ich habe heute die neue Binding installiert. (und die alte vorher gelöscht).
Im Viessmann Developer Portal habe ich eine ID erzeugt (und gepeichert).
name: OH4newViessmann
client ID: lange Zeichenkette
google reCAPTCHA: OFF (mit ON auch kein Erfolg)
Redirect URIs: http://192.168.178.92:8080/vicare/authCod
Die Bridge ist mit folgenden Einstellungen installiert:
Code: Alles auswählen
UID: vicare:bridge:Viessmann_API_Bridge_4
label: Viessmann_API_Bridge_4
thingTypeUID: vicare:bridge
configuration:
pollingInterval: 90
iotServerUri: https://api.viessmann.com/iot/
responseCapture: false
clientId: [u]copy-paste "lange Zeichenkette" von-https://app.developer.viessmann.com/[/u]
accessServerUri: https://iam.viessmann.com/idp/v3/token
useLimitedEncryption: false
Wenn ich jetzt unter http://192.168.178.92:8080/vicare/setup den button "authorise Vicare Binding" betätige bekomme ich diese Fehlermeldung:
{"error":"invalid_request", "error_description":"Invalid redirection URI."}
Das ist der link der versucht wird aufzurufen (Benutzerbezogene Daten habe ich mit xxxxxxxxxxxxxxxx ersetzt)
Code: Alles auswählen
https://iam.viessmann.com/idp/v3/authorize?scope=IoT%20User%20offline_access&state=xxxxxxxxxxxxxxxx&client_id=xxxxxxxxxxxxxxxx&redirect_uri=http%3A%2F%2F192.168.178.92%3A8080%2Fvicare%2FauthCode&code_challenge=xxxxxxxxxxxxxxxx&response_type=code
xxxxxxxxxxxxxxxx
Was mache ich falsch?
Grüße,
Scotty